The Versatile Reagent Bottle with Dropper An Essential Tool for Chemists


In the realm of chemistry and laboratory work, precision and accuracy are paramount. One essential tool that has become a staple in laboratories across the globe is the reagent bottle with a dropper. This seemingly simple device plays a crucial role in the handling, storage, and dispensing of various liquids used in chemical experiments, from solvents and titrants to reagents and indicators.

The design of the reagent bottle is complemented by the incorporation of a dropper. The dropper, which often comes with a rubber bulb, allows for precise control over the volume of liquid dispensed. This is especially important in quantitative experiments where even the slightest deviation in the amount of reagent can alter the outcome. The ability to deliver liquids drop by drop is invaluable in various applications, from titrations to the preparation of chemical solutions.

Moreover, the versatility of the reagent bottle and dropper extends beyond pure chemistry. In fields such as biology, medicine, and environmental science, these instruments facilitate the controlled administration of liquid samples and reagents. For instance, biochemists may use reagent bottles with droppers to handle enzyme solutions, while researchers in environmental monitoring might apply them to collect and dispense water samples for analysis.


One of the significant advantages of using a reagent bottle with a dropper is the promotion of safety in the laboratory setting. By providing a controlled means of dispensing liquids, the risk of spills and potential exposure to hazardous chemicals is significantly reduced. This is particularly pertinent when dealing with toxic or caustic substances, where accidental splashes could lead to serious injury or contamination.


The labeling of reagent bottles is equally important. To ensure safety and proper usage, it is essential that each bottle is clearly marked with the name of the reagent, concentration, hazard symbols, and any relevant handling instructions. This practice not only promotes organization in the laboratory but also aids in preventing cross-contamination and accidents.
